Leaking pipes could cause significant damage to your home if left undetected. Early recognition is crucial to minimizing repairs and preventing mold growth. A visual inspection of your basement is a good starting point, paying attention to water stains, bubbling paint, or warped flooring.
Additionally, check your utility bills for any sudden spikes in water usage, which could indicate a leak.
If you suspect a leak, consider using a moisture meter to pinpoint the source more precisely. For stubborn leaks, it's best to consult a qualified plumber who has the experience and tools to diagnose and repair the issue effectively.

Identifying Water Leaks Promptly
Water leaks in buildings can be a costly issue if not addressed. Luckily, there are many ways to detect water issues before they cause extensive harm. A routine inspection of your building's exterior can help identify potential problems.
- Look for any signs of water moisture, such as stains on walls, ceilings, or floors.
- Monitor your water usage. A sudden spike in your water bill could indicate a leak.
- Pay attention to any unusual audible clues, such as dripping or flowing sounds coming from walls or pipes.
If you suspect a water leak, it's essential to take action. Reaching out a qualified plumber can help identify the source of the leak and repair it before it causes further damage.

Hidden gas leaks can be a serious threat to your residence. These unseen dangers commonly go unnoticed until it's too late. That's why early detection is crucial for ensuring the safety of you and your family.
A few simple steps can help you discover potential gas leaks before they become. Start by being aware of any unusual scent, such as a rotten sulfur. Pay attention for hissing or whistling noises, which could signal a leak.
If you perceive any of these signs, immediately exit the structure and call your gas provider. Never attempt to repair a gas leak yourself. Leave that to the professionals.

Detecting Leaks: The Technology Behind the Scenes
Identifying leaks can be a challenge, but thankfully science offers a range of cutting-edge tools and technologies to help. Ultrasonic detectors use sound waves to pinpoint leaks, while pressure gauges monitor fluctuations that indicate air or water escaping. Infrared cameras reveal temperature differences caused by leaking fluids, highlighting leak detection the problem area. For subterranean problems, ground-penetrating radar offers a non-invasive method to visualize underground pipes and potential breaches. These tools, combined with the expertise of trained technicians, provide a comprehensive approach to leak detection, ensuring timely repairs and preventing further damage.
